AI in the Business Unit
The Cisco Security group includes such industry leading security suites and products as Hypershield, Cisco Secure Access, Identity Intelligence, Duo, XDR, Cisco Security AI, Talos, and more. We are using machine learning and GenAI across our products to simplify security, prevent sophisticated attacks, and ensure the secure use of large language models (LLMs).
In Security, we are building AI-enhanced cybersecurity for better outcomes, combining AI with the breadth of Cisco telemetry across the network, private and public cloud infrastructure, applications, internet, email, and endpoints. With Security AI, we make it simple to use natural language instruction and interact with GenAI – from deploying and managing firewall policies to streamlining incident response. With Duo, we are creating extensive machine learning and analytics to detect and block suspicious users. Meet the Team
You will be a part of our Cisco Security Innovation team within the security business group. This team incubates ideas that turn into the future of Cisco’s innovative security solutions. You will play a pivotal role in driving scalable performant AI models to improve the efficacy of threat detections. You will bring your expertise in deep learning and large transformer models conduct research, design and development of state-of-the-art ML/AI techniques applicable to threat detection, including anomaly detection, behavioral analysis, signature generation, and predictive modeling. The techniques are focused on real-time efficacy and evaluating scalable architectures.
Your Impact
- Lead by example as a hands-on architect and technical expert who designs and builds cutting-edge systems that detect and analyze security threats.
- Use deep understanding of the threat landscape to propose innovative solutions to counter threats targeting Cisco’s customers.
- Leverage modern AI/ML techniques to improve the accuracy of threat detection solutions and automate/accelerate manual analysis processes.
- Develop and implement advanced machine learning models across different hardware environments (including cloud and network edge); models may include adapting neural network architectures or creating novel ones to address challenges.
- Drive the training, validation, and fine-tuning of models, developing methods to identify performance metrics especially of the hardware accelerated models.
- Analyze and extract significant patterns in high-dimensional data spaces using advanced techniques.
- Implement robust software systems for integrating and maintaining machine learning models
- Collaborate with software engineering teams to design primary deployment strategies for machine learning models into security systems.
- Establish and maintain best practices for machine learning and security operations, including clear documentation of models and procedures.

Employees on sales plans earn performance-based incentive pay on top of their base salary, which is split between quota and non-quota components. For quota-based incentive pay, Cisco typically pays as follows:
.75% of incentive target for each 1% of revenue attainment up to 50% of quota;
1.5% of incentive target for each 1% of attainment between 50% and 75%;
1% of incentive target for each 1% of attainment between 75% and 100%; and once performance exceeds 100% attainment, incentive rates are at or above 1% for each 1% of attainment with no cap on incentive compensation.
For non-quota-based sales performance elements such as strategic sales objectives, Cisco may pay up to 125% of target. Cisco sales plans do not have a minimum threshold of performance for sales incentive compensation to be paid.
